LIVE THREW A RATTLESNAKE INTO THE ROCK ANTHEM ARENA





LIVE is one band which was capable of inspiring you with big chorused anthems of working class life and struggles living in America but at other times fell into a mire of self indulgence which often come with 90`s alternative music. 

Their big break come with 1993`s THROWING COPPER, which contained a swag of anthems including SELLING THE DRAMA, I ALONE, LIGHTNING CRASHES and ALL OVER YOU. 

Their next recording SECRET SAMADHI was much more introspective and in a few places way too self indulgent in comparison to COPPER, the punk rock-ish LAKINI`S JUICE
aggravates a lot more than it inspires. 

Apart from the elegant and heartfelt ballad TURN MY HEAD, the only other song on this album which extended the rock anthem legacy of the COPPER set was a brooding and spooky epic with a gradual build up intro called RATTLESNAKE. 

Not as energetic or big hit single material as anything on the previous album but much more memorable.
